About

Clary Sage College is a higher education institution located in Tulsa County, OK. In 2023, the most popular Certificate of at least 1 but less than 2 academic years concentrations at Clary Sage College were Facial Treatment Specialist (154 degrees awarded) and Nail Specialist & Manicurist (32 degrees).

In 2023, 357 degrees were awarded across all undergraduate and graduate programs at Clary Sage College. 93.6% of these degrees were awarded to women, and 6.44% awarded men. The most common race/ethnicity group of degree recipients was white (184 degrees), 3.02 times more than then the next closest race/ethnicity group, black or african american (61 degrees).

In 2020 the default rate for borrower's at Clary Sage College was 0%, corresponding to 0 out of the 840 total borrowers.

Costs

After taking grants and loans into account, the average net price for students is $22,226.

In 2023, 60% of undergraduate students attending Clary Sage College received financial aid through grants. Comparatively, 71% of undergraduate students received financial aid through loans.

Student Loan Default Rate

Cohort default rates only account for borrowers who default in the first three years, and some schools only have a small proportion of borrowers entering repayment. These rates should be interpreted with caution, as they may not be reflective of the entire school population.
0%
2020 Default Rate
0
Number of Defaults

In 2020 the default rate for borrower's at Clary Sage College was 0%, which represents 0 out of the 840 total borrowers.

A cohort default rate is the percentage of a school's borrowers who enter repayment on certain Federal Family Education Loan (FFEL) Program or William D. Ford Federal Direct Loan (Direct Loan) Program loans during a particular federal fiscal year (FY), October 1 to September 30, and default or meet other specified conditions prior to the end of the second following fiscal year.

Enrollment

Clary Sage College had a total enrollment of 367 students in 2023. The full-time enrollment at Clary Sage College is 367 students and the part-time enrollment is 0. This means that 100% of students enrolled at Clary Sage College are enrolled full-time.

The enrolled student population at Clary Sage College, both undergraduate and graduate, is 41.4% White, 17.2% Black or African American, 12.5% American Indian or Alaska Native, 9.54% Hispanic or Latino, 2.18% Two or More Races, 0.817% Asian, and 0.272% Native Hawaiian or Other Pacific Islanders.

Students enrolled at Clary Sage College in full-time Undergraduate programs are most commonly White Female (41.6%), followed by Black or African American Female (14.7%) and American Indian or Alaska Native Female (11.7%).

Retention Rate over Time

65%
2023 Retention Rate

Retention rate measures the number of first-time students who began their studies the previous fall and returned to school the following fall. The retention rate for full-time undergraduates at Clary Sage College was 65%. Compared with the full-time retention rate at similar Special Focus Institutions (73%), Clary Sage College had a retention rate lower than its peers.

Time to Complete

74%
100% Completion Time
74%
150% Completion Time

In 2023, 74% of students graduating from Clary Sage College completed their program within 100% "normal time" (i.e. 4 years for a 4-year degree). Comparatively, 74% completed their degrees within 150% of the normal time, and 74% within 200%.

The following chart shows these completion rates over time compared to the average for the Special Focus Institutions Carnegie Classification group.

Graduation rate is defined as the percentage of full-time, first-time students who received a degree or award within a specific percentage of "normal time" to completion for their program.

Operations

Clary Sage College employs 22 Instructors. Most academics at Clary Sage College are Female Instructor (20), and Male Instructor (2).

The most common positions for non-instructional staff at Clary Sage College are: Office and Administrative Support, with 6 employees, Business and Financial Operations, with 3 employees, and Sales and related with 3 employees.

Salary Expenditure

$2.33M
2023 Salaries
1.69%
growth from 2022

In 2023, Clary Sage College paid a median of $2.33M in salaries, a 1.69% growth from the previous year. This is compared to a 5.21% decline between 2021 and 2022, and a 10.6% growth between 2020 and 2021.

The median for similar Special Focus Institutions is 3.17M (40.8% of overall expenditures).
